Serengeti Safari Packages from Mwanza

Mwanza, on Lake Victoria, offers a closer entry point to Serengeti’s western corridor. Packages starting from Mwanza (e.g., customized versions of the 3 Days Serengeti National Park Safari from Arusha) provide shorter road transfers (3-4 hours) and focus on migration viewing in the western Serengeti, ideal for June-July river crossings.

Serengeti vs Ngorongoro: Choosing the Right Experience

Serengeti offers vast plains and migration spectacles, ideal for extended game drives. Ngorongoro Crater provides dense wildlife in a compact caldera, perfect for shorter visits. When to Go: Best Time for Serengeti Safaris

Select based on season:

  • June-July: Peak migration season with river crossings.
  • December-March: Wet season with lush scenery and newborn animals.
  • April-May & November: Shoulder seasons with fewer crowds and lower rates.

Preparing for Your Serengeti Safari

Pack neutral-colored clothing, a hat, sunscreen, binoculars, and a camera. For camping safaris, bring a sleeping bag liner and insect repellent. Multi-day tours require warm layers for evenings. Check vaccinations like yellow fever 6-8 weeks prior.
